The key events in Obama's life story are numerous. His time as a community organizer in Chicago was fundamental as it laid the groundwork for his political beliefs. His winning of the Democratic nomination in 2008 was a significant step towards the presidency. And of course, his two terms in office were filled with events. For instance, the killing of Osama bin Laden in 2011 was a major event in his presidency that had a big impact on national security and international relations.

Sasha Obama's life has been marked by several significant events. When Barack Obama won the presidency, her family's life was transformed. This led to her living in the White House, a very special and unique experience. Her participation in White House events, like the annual Easter Egg Roll, was also a memorable part of her life. Additionally, her travels with her family, such as trips to different countries for diplomatic meetings, exposed her to different cultures and ways of life, which has no doubt influenced her development.
